Skip to content

Commit d232209

Browse files
committed
Remove Ember.Component extensions
1 parent 232c564 commit d232209

File tree

6 files changed

+0
-405
lines changed

6 files changed

+0
-405
lines changed

packages/ember-css-modules/addon/extensions.js

Lines changed: 0 additions & 4 deletions
This file was deleted.

packages/ember-css-modules/addon/mixins/component-mixin.js

Lines changed: 0 additions & 129 deletions
This file was deleted.

packages/ember-css-modules/index.js

Lines changed: 0 additions & 21 deletions
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,6 @@ const path = require('path');
44
const fs = require('fs');
55
const debug = require('debug')('ember-css-modules:addon');
66
const VersionChecker = require('ember-cli-version-checker');
7-
const MergeTrees = require('broccoli-merge-trees');
87

98
const HtmlbarsPlugin = require('./lib/htmlbars-plugin');
109
const ModulesPreprocessor = require('./lib/modules-preprocessor');
@@ -40,26 +39,6 @@ module.exports = {
4039
this.setupTemplateTransform();
4140
},
4241

43-
treeForAddon() {
44-
let addonTree = this._super.treeForAddon.apply(this, arguments);
45-
46-
// Allow to opt-out from automatic Component.reopen()
47-
if (this.cssModulesOptions.patchClassicComponent !== false) {
48-
return new MergeTrees([addonTree, `${__dirname}/vendor`]);
49-
} else {
50-
return addonTree;
51-
}
52-
},
53-
54-
cacheKeyForTree(treeType) {
55-
// We override treeForAddon, but the result is still stable
56-
if (treeType === 'addon') {
57-
return require('calculate-cache-key-for-tree')('addon', this);
58-
} else {
59-
return this._super.cacheKeyForTree.call(this, treeType);
60-
}
61-
},
62-
6342
setupPreprocessorRegistry(type, registry) {
6443
// Skip if we're setting up this addon's own registry
6544
if (type !== 'parent') {

packages/ember-css-modules/package.json

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-81,7 +81,6 @@
8181
"broccoli-funnel": "^2.0.1",
8282
"broccoli-merge-trees": "^2.0.0",
8383
"broccoli-postcss": "^4.0.1 || ^5.0.0 || ^6.0.0",
84-
"calculate-cache-key-for-tree": "^1.1.0",
8584
"debug": "^3.1.0",
8685
"ember-cli-babel": "^7.26.6",
8786
"ember-cli-htmlbars": "^6.0.0",

0 commit comments

Comments
 (0)